Find a Lawyer in YurecuaroAbout ESG Advisory & Compliance Law in Yurecuaro, Mexico
ESG Advisory & Compliance law encompasses the legal frameworks, regulations, and best practices related to Environmental, Social, and Governance (ESG) criteria. In Yurecuaro, Mexico, businesses and organizations are increasingly expected to align their operations with recognized ESG standards. This includes environmental protection, fair labor practices, transparent corporate governance, and ethical business conduct. ESG compliance not only boosts a company's reputation but also helps prevent legal issues and fosters community trust.

Local Laws Overview
In Yurecuaro, ESG Advisory & Compliance is shaped by federal, state, and municipal laws. Key legal aspects to consider include:
- Environmental Regulation: Compliance with Mexico’s General Law of Ecological Balance and Environmental Protection, as well as local ordinances, is critical. Penalties for violations can be significant.
- Labor and Social Responsibility: Employers must adhere to the Federal Labor Law, which contains provisions on employee rights, working conditions, and social welfare.
- Corporate Governance: Companies are expected to follow transparency and anti-corruption laws, including the General Law of Commercial Companies and anti-bribery regulations.
- Community Impact: Projects impacting the local community must often undergo social and environmental impact assessments, with community consultation being an important step.
- Reporting and Auditing: Businesses may be required to provide regular ESG reporting, and be subject to third-party audits.
Frequently Asked Questions
What does ESG stand for and why is it important for businesses in Yurecuaro?
ESG stands for Environmental, Social, and Governance. It is important because compliance ensures that businesses operate sustainably, ethically, and within the bounds of local and federal regulations, protecting their reputation and reducing legal risks.
Are there specific ESG regulations in Yurecuaro, or does federal law apply?
Both federal and local laws apply. Some ESG requirements are set nationally, while others may be more specific to Yurecuaro or the state of Michoacan.
What happens if a company fails to comply with ESG laws?
Non-compliance can lead to fines, legal actions, suspension of business permits, and reputational damage that may affect future operations.
How can a lawyer assist with ESG compliance?
A lawyer can help you interpret relevant laws, carry out compliance audits, draft policies, represent you before authorities, and guide you through reporting and disclosure requirements.
Is ESG compliance mandatory for small businesses?
While some ESG obligations apply regardless of company size, certain reporting and auditing requirements may be more stringent for larger companies. Consulting with a legal expert helps clarify your specific obligations.
Can individuals raise concerns about a business’s ESG practices?
Yes, individuals may file complaints with regulatory bodies or pursue legal actions if they believe a business is violating ESG laws.
What are common environmental concerns regulated in Yurecuaro?
Common concerns include water and air pollution, waste management, resource conservation, and responsible land use.
Are businesses required to disclose ESG information publicly?
In certain sectors and for specific company sizes, transparency and disclosure requirements are mandated by law, while others may be voluntary but advisable to build trust.
How often are ESG audits required?
This depends on the sector and legal obligations specific to your business. Regular self-assessments and periodic external audits are recommended.
How can businesses stay updated on evolving ESG regulations?
Regularly consulting legal professionals, subscribing to regulatory updates, and participating in industry associations are effective ways to stay informed.
Additional Resources
Several local and national organizations can help individuals and businesses understand and comply with ESG requirements in Yurecuaro, Mexico:
- The Federal Attorney for Environmental Protection (PROFEPA)
- The Ministry of Environment and Natural Resources (SEMARNAT)
- Local Business Chambers in Yurecuaro
- Michoacan State Environmental and Labor Authorities
- National Institute for Transparency, Access to Information and Personal Data Protection (INAI)
